As student rallies have spread to dozens of schools across the U.S. in recent days expressing opposition to Israel's war in Gaza, police have been called in to quell or clear protests. The Los Angeles Police Department said on X it was responding to UCLA's request"due to multiple acts of violence within the large encampment on their campus", to restore order and maintain public safety.Los Angeles Councilwoman Katy Yaroslavsky, whose district includes UCLA, posted on X:"Everyone has a right to free speech and protest, but the situation on UCLA’s campus is out of control and is no longer safe.

The university earlier warned that students taking part in the occupation faced academic expulsion.
Pro-Palestinian demonstrators also gathered at City College New York in Harlem late Tuesday, with the university ordering individuals off the campus and asking police to assist, New York Police Department Deputy Commissioner Kaz Daughtry said. Dozens of protesters were arrested, the New York Times reported.
